Lexus RC is somewhat cheaper – starting at 82,300 £ , while the Tesla Model S costs 94,300 £ . That’s a price difference of around 11,949 £.
Under the bonnet, it becomes clear which model is tuned for sportiness and which one takes the lead when you hit the accelerator.
When it comes to engine power, the Tesla Model S offers considerably more power – delivering 1,020 HP compared to 464 HP. That’s roughly 556 HP more horsepower.
When accelerating from 0 to 100 km/h, the Tesla Model S is significantly quicker – completing the sprint in 2.1 s, while the Lexus RC takes 4.3 s. That’s about 2.2 s quicker.
Looking at top speed, the Tesla Model S is slightly faster – reaching 322 km/h, while the Lexus RC tops out at 270 km/h. The difference is around 52 km/h.
Beyond pure performance, interior space and usability matter most in daily life. This is where you see which car is more practical and versatile.
Seats: Tesla Model S offers more seats – 5 vs 4.
In terms of curb weight, Lexus RC is clearly lighter – 1,715 kg compared to 2,092 kg. The difference is around 377 kg.
Looking at boot space, the Tesla Model S offers substantially more boot space – 799 L compared to 366 L. That’s a difference of about 433 L.
When it comes to payload, the Lexus RC carries slightly more – 535 kg compared to 442 kg. That’s a difference of about 93 kg.
